William Blake ( – ) William Blake is one of the most famous English poets, painters, and print-makers of the Romantic Age. Blake was taught at home by his father, and learned engraving and an appreciation for classical Greek art as created by Raphael, Michelangelo, and Dürer. He completed his schooling with Henry Par, and a long apprenticeship with Basire, who taught him a love for the Gothic . Works of William Blake: Poetic, Symbolic and Critical, Edited with Lithographs of the Illustrated "Prophetic Books" and A Memoir and Interpretation by Edwin John Ellis Volume 1 Addeddate William Blake was born in Soho, London, into a respectable working-class family. His father James sold stockings and gloves for a living, while his mother, Catherine Hermitage, looked after the couple's seven children, two of whom died in infancy. William, a strong-willed boy and an evident prodigy from a young age, often absconded from school. About. BLAKE, William. Illustrations of the Book of Job.
